In 1947 she married the late Newell Adams of Oakfield, Maine and together they settled in Houlton raising four sons: Paul Adams and his companion Susan Golding of Houlton, Maine; George Adams and his wife Dawn of Arundal Maine; Dana Adams and his wife Debra of Sanford, FL and Steve Adams and his companion Athena Spyrats of Orlando, FL. She is survived by her four sons and their families, one brother Fred Pond of Patten and many very loved grandchildren, great grandchildren, nieces, nephews and a special niece Marcia (Pond) Anderson.
She was predeceased by her husband and three brothers Albert "Pondie" Pond, James Pond and John Pond.
A spring committal will take place at Evergreen Cemetery, Houlton.
